10metreh,
Upon your entry into the new bases of the project, you've caught us in a bit of an administrative transition phase. Don't worry, Ian is not taking anyone's reserved work or duplicating other's work. He will just be taking care of part of the behind-the-scenes administrative work when people report statuses on small-conjectured new bases related to HTML creation and various thread updates. To clarify for everyone, Ian will only be administering the bases that have both of the following conditions: 1. Have a conjectured k (CK) of <= 200. 2. Are not already shown on the pages. As for #2, if they are not already shown on the pages, we refer to them as "new" bases. It is the above types of bases that are completed by people the most quickly because many are easily proven. Because of that, they can be reported in such large quantities at times that I could not keep up with them. Therefore, I previously had to severly restrict their reporting. Now there is no restriction on them. The only restriction now is on "new" bases with a CK of > 200 at 2 per person per day. It is my/our hope that this will eventually allow about 60-70% of all bases <= 1024 to be tested and shown on the pages in a more resonable timeframe and with less posting by everyone as well as allow the admins to keep their heads above water on everything. ![]() Yes, you can submit 200 bases at once BUT they all have to have a CK <= 200. They also need to be split up into the appropriate base 100-250, 251-500 and 501-1024 threads. So if you wanna submit a bunch at once, ya gotta do a little bit of work to do so. :-) To take it a step further, we want people to go ahead and innundate us with new bases with a CK <= 200 immediately so that others don't duplicate the work in the meantime. Ian will manage the load and will coordinate with me on slowly reducing the backlog. The managing of a large backlog is something that I felt I could not do on my own. We are asking that a minimum of detail be shown in the posts. One base per line showing the base, CK, search limit, and # of k's remaining (or that it is proven). The detail can be in an attached file. To save yourself and us time, we don't need GFNs or trivial k's. Just primes and k's remaining if applicable are all that is needed in the attached file (or Emailed to us). Last fiddled with by gd_barnes on 2010-05-10 at 20:22 |
